Trump Administration Promotes Reporting of Diversity Initiatives in Schools

Donald Trump’s Education Department is encouraging parents to report diversity efforts in public schools. This initiative, often referred to as a “snitch line,” aims to gather information on programs and policies that the administration deems inconsistent with its educational agenda.

The program has sparked significant controversy, with critics arguing that it undermines efforts to foster inclusive environments for students of diverse backgrounds. Supporters of the initiative claim it is a necessary step to ensure that educational content aligns with parental values and concerns.

Parents are urged to submit complaints regarding curricula, training programs, and other diversity-related activities that they believe promote divisive concepts. The Education Department has stated that it seeks to protect students from what it describes as indoctrination, claiming that some diversity programs may prioritize identity politics over academic rigor.

As the debate continues, educators and advocates are concerned about the potential chilling effect this initiative could have on teaching practices and the broader implications for equity in education.
